You never know what you're going to see and experience when you're at the
Walt Disney World Resort, and the same is true for the boardwalk.
While there isn't a set schedule, the performers have been known to perform on Thursday, Friday, and Saturday evenings, but this may not be the case when you're there. These experiences are meant to be stumbled upon rather than heavily planned around, and this type of entertainment usually doesn't happen during the day. When you're in the area, I recommend asking a Cast Member in the lobby at
Disney's BoardWalk Inn for more information. But no matter what, nights along the boardwalk always make me think of that simple line from

While there is something magical about this area of the resort at night, there are certainly some great things to see and do during the day. You can see if you can rent a
Surrey Bike, which always puts a smile on my face when I see families pedaling by. And you have to check out
Blue Ribbon Corn Dogs, whose menu changes pretty regularly and has some mouthwatering options. Plus,
Trattoria al Forno is one of my favorites for both breakfast and dinner. And if you are there in the evening and feel like a little dancing, there's always
Atlantic Dance Hall. As someone who regularly visits New England shore towns, this entire area has a very special place in my heart. The whole atmosphere gives me the same carefree, seaside adventure feeling as

Now, don't forget that across the way is
Disney's Beach Club Resort with the nostalgic favorite,
Beaches & Cream Soda Shop. I have so many memories there ordering some classic diner food and the over-the-top Kitchen Sink sundae. And if you can't make time for a table-service meal, there are always delicious sundaes and shakes that you can order from the to-go window! Talk about carefree summer energy and seaside charm!
